Warren Dedale Davenport 1920 - 2003

Warren Dedale Davenport of Denton, Denton County, TX was born on September 14, 1920, and died at age 82 years old on February 16, 2003. Warren Davenport was buried at Dallas - Ft. Worth National Cemetery Section 25 Site 647 2000 Mountain Creek Pkwy, in Dallas.

In 1920, in the year that Warren Dedale Davenport was born, on January 1, over 6000 people were arrested and put in prison because they were suspected of being communists. . Many had to be released in a few weeks and only 3 guns were found in their homes. The U.S. Department of Justice "red hunt" netted thousands of "radicals" and suspected "communists" and aliens were deported. But the "hunt" ended after Attorney General Palmer forecast a massive radical uprising on May Day and the day passed without incident.

In 1938, by the time he was 18 years old, on October 30th, a Sunday, The Mercury Theatre on the Air broadcast Orson Welles' special Halloween show The War of the World's. A clever take on H.G. Wells' novel, the show began with simulated "breaking news" of an invasion by Martians. Because of the realistic nature of the "news," there was a public outcry the next day, calling for regulation by the FCC. Although the current story is that many were fooled and panicked, in reality very few people were fooled. But the show made Orson Welles' career.
